Key facts from 97 Horace Street Condominium's documents

Reflects the 2020 governing documents — figures and rules are as originally recorded and may have changed since.

Community type
Condominium
Legal name
97 HORACE STREET CONDOMINIUM
Developer / declarant
TRICHILO DEVELOPMENT, LLC (Page 1 opening paragraph)
Governing law
Chapter 183A of the Massachusetts General Laws (Master Deed §1, §15, §22, §25)
Assessments & dues
Condominium dues shall include adequate reserve fund and be payable in regular installments rather than by special assessments (Section 18(h) (Page 15): "shall be payab)
Collections & liens
Liability for damage constitutes a lien on Unit enforced same as common expense liens under Declaration of Trust and Chapter 183A (Section 6(b) (Page 6) and Section 11(a)()
Reserves & fees
Not less than 20% of annual budget unless agreed by all Unit Owners (Section 18(h) (Page 15): "Such reserves )
Leasing & rentals
Yes, subject to rules and regulations promulgated by Trustees; lease must be in writing and contain required notice (Section 11(a)(iii) (Page 9-10))
Architectural approval
Yes, for any changes to exterior of Building or Units, and for any addition, structure or feature in Exclusive Use Areas; also for interior non-bearing wall removal/installation if it may affect structural component or common area (Section 11(b) (Page 10-11) and Section 1)
Home business
Permitted if customarily carried out in dwelling unit, no signs or advertising, infrequent visits, and allowed by zoning (Section 11(a)(i) (Page 8-9))
Setbacks / home size
Design review standards shall take into account setback and other dimensional requirements of the Zoning By-Law (Section 11(b) (Page 11): "which standard)
Use restrictions
Units shall only be used for residential purposes, except for home occupation under conditions (Section 10 (Page 8) and Section 11(a)(i))
Amendments
Requires instrument in writing signed by Unit Owners entitled to at least 100% of undivided interest, recorded within 9 months. Exceptions: dimensional changes require owner of altered unit to sign; percentage changes require all unit owner (Section 12 (Page 11-12) and Section 18 ()
